Glenna Jane West, a 34-year-old woman, disappeared on November 24, 1977, in St. Joseph, Michigan, and has never been found. She was last seen wearing distinctive clothing including a red, white, and blue blouse and may have been driving a greenish-brown station wagon from the late 1960s or early 1970s. Nearly five decades later, the circumstances of her disappearance remain unknown, and investigators continue to seek information from anyone who may have encountered her or the vehicle.

St. Joseph, Michigan November 24, 1977 On November 24, 1977, 34-year-old Glenna Jane West was last seen in St.
Joseph, Michigan. She was reported missing and has not been heard from since.
It is possible she may have been driving a late sixties to early seventies model greenish brown, full-sized station wagon. Remarks: West was last seen wearing a red, white, and blue blouse, a long dark skirt, light tan boots, and a white care coat or maroon long coat.
